Output 40628096f4216251e9871d5499d20987abd29e3c6566f25b936a44ca4bbd2a6b:1

value
3549546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 858f1de1117adef7850ea62f39feb56c2a5d66d9aff774cc6e85d45e1b2db526
address
bc1psk83mcg30t000pgw5chnnl44ds496eke4lmhfnrwsh29uxedk5nqcsrt5u
transaction
40628096f4216251e9871d5499d20987abd29e3c6566f25b936a44ca4bbd2a6b
spent
true